As the first luxury fashion brand ever, Prada has signed a €50 million, five-year loan agreement – linked to sustainability with the Crédit Agricole Group.

The terms of the loan commit them to use only certain fabrics and yarns, and to provide sustainability training to their employees.

Being the first fashion giant to take a financial step like this, might perhaps make Prada a role model within the fashion industry.

The loan really demonstrates their commitment to becoming green!

This step by Prada is timely.

According to trend forecaster WGSN, the two most important things fashion consumers already care about and will continue to care about are; the impact clothes have on the environment and whether brands critically question their own approach to sustainability.

That means brands like Prada need to practise what they preach and take real actions – for example by signing a sustainability loan!
